2014-01-28 3 views
0

완료되면 내가 dartlang.org다트 편집기를 상대 지역 도서관

에 제공 다트 자습서의 모든 통해 공부하고 있었어요 목록 아니, 내가 프로젝트 안에 내 자신의 일부 라이브러리를 작성하는 작업을 시작했다.

프로젝트 구조를 기반으로 : 나 다트 : https://github.com/dart-lang/deploy-codelab

다트 편집기는없는 내부 패키지를 아무것도 가져 오기에 문제가

import "";를 입력하고 Ctrl 키를 누른 공간을 시도 만 패키지와 다트를 보여줍니다.

수동으로 입력 import '../lib/my_library.dart' show SomeClass; // does work

문제 :에서라도 다트 편집기 버전 1.1.1.release : 나는 글로벌 지역 도서관

플랫폼의 몇 가지 유형에서 상대 파일 경로 또는 가져 오기를 통과 할 수 있어야한다 (안정) 다트 SDK 버전 1.1.1

답변

0

이것은 주로 DartEditor에서 자동 완성이 가져올 라이브러리를 나열하지 않는 것 같습니다. 당신이 당신의 질문과 같이 응용 프로그램 코드는이 양식을 사용하는 것과 동일한 패키지의 라이브러리 디렉토리에서 가져 오려는 경우가 이럴 더 나은

import 'dart:io'; // for Dart internal libraries 
import 'package:angular/angular.dart'; // for all packages (where angular.dart is in angular/lib/angular.dart 
import 'src/my_library.dart'; 

:

당신은 수입 라이브러리의 세 가지 방법이 package: 버전도 사용하십시오.

import 'package:mypackage/my_library' show SomeClass